2018 Alberta Summer Games

The Alberta Basketball 14U Zone Team Program provides a spectacular experience, allowing athletes the opportunity to play with other talented athletes from their zone as well as compete against other zones from across Alberta. Alberta is split into eight zones and each fields a boys and girls Alberta Basketball sponsored team to compete during the summer months. The program begins with open tryouts in the spring, where the top athletes in each zone will be identified for the teams.  The zone teams will train throughout the months of June and July in preparation for the Alberta Summer Games to be held in Grande Prairie from July 19 - 22, 2018. 

Program Information

Age Eligibility 

Years of Birth: 2004 or later

U14 - Under 14 years of age as of January 1, 2018

 

Zone Names and Colors

Zone 1 - Sunny South (Grey)
Zone 2 - Big Country (Brown)
Zone 3 - Calgary (Red)
Zone 4 - Parkland (Orange)
Zone 5 - Black Gold/Yellowhead (Yellow)
Zone 6 - Edmonton (Green)
Zone 7 - North East (Navy Blue)
Zone 8 - Peace Country (Royal Blue)
